The pro.indodb21.com subdomain was found to contain iframes, which are HTML elements that embed one web page inside another. While iframes have legitimate uses, they are also commonly employed in malicious contexts for clickjacking attacks, malvertising, or embedding content from third-party sources without user knowledge. The presence of iframes on a site already flagged for other concerns is an additional warning sign.
